Niron Magnetics Initiates Site Selection for New 1.6 Million Sq Ft Permanent Magnet Plant in the U.S.
Niron Magnetics is seeking a location for a new 1.6 million sq ft manufacturing plant in the U.S. to produce rare-earth-free Iron Nitride permanent magnets. The facility aims to manufacture up to 10,000 tons annually, supporting 1-2% of the global market. The project is expected to involve a capital investment of $1.8 billion and create over 700 jobs. Construction is anticipated to start in early 2028.
